I've got an automatic with 4.10 gears. The feeling from 3.31 to 4.10 is AWSOME. I got mine done at a ford dealer for $325 labor and I supplied the gears. Combine the gears with a CAI, 93 race tune and O/R H pipe the car lunges from a stop when I barely touch the pedal. Also when I gun it, it will squeal the tires and bark them from 1st to 2nd, and 2nd to 3rd. Not bad for an automatic.
As far as gas, I run 93 octane in mine but I also use a bamachips 93 race tune. Youre not suppose to use higher octane gas without the tune. Stick with 87 octane. To use higher octane they change the timing.
